Output 6895415f3583d71d848b548dd8c288de1cbafc85047e7fe915c82ea11ac367e7:0

value
781065
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b6fab4bf51e2b77392681c9cfe75c5403faf2b8 OP_EQUAL
address
3P9tVXkH2jynaWoMah1NzzxEMfFK3CpLf1
transaction
6895415f3583d71d848b548dd8c288de1cbafc85047e7fe915c82ea11ac367e7
confirmations
252976
spent
true